Description
Shenzhen Tenda Technology Co., Ltd Tenda O3v3 v1.0.0.5 was discovered to contain a stack overflow in the save_list_data parameter of the formSetCfm function. This vulnerability allows attackers to cause a Denial of Service (DoS) via a crafted HTTP request.

AI Analysis

Impact

A stack overflow occurs in the save_list_data parameter of the formSetCfm function in Tenda O3v3 firmware. The overflow is triggered by a crafted HTTP request, causing the device to crash and cease responding, which results in a loss of availability for the affected system. No impact on confidentiality or integrity is described.

Affected Systems

Shenzhen Tenda Technology Co., Ltd’s Tenda O3v3 model running firmware version 1.0.0.5 is confirmed affected; other nearby firmware releases may be impacted but are not explicitly listed.

Risk and Exploitability

The vulnerability is exploitable remotely via the web interface and can be triggered simply by sending a malicious HTTP request. EPSS is not available and the issue is not listed in CISA KEV, indicating that while the tool shows no known active exploits, the risk remains high for causing disruption to networked services. The lack of a CVSS score limits quantification, but the potential for widespread availability loss warrants prompt mitigation.

Remediation

No vendor fix or workaround currently provided.

OpenCVE Recommended Actions

  • Update the device to the latest Tenda O3v3 firmware that includes a stack buffer overflow fix.
  • Restrict external access to the web management interface using firewall rules or network segmentation so only trusted management IPs can reach the formSetCfm endpoint.
  • If a firmware update is not immediately possible, filter or block malformed HTTP requests to formSetCfm via a reverse proxy or web application firewall to reduce the likelihood of exploitation.
